Kia K900: Rear seat adjustment - for power seatThe rear seat can be adjusted by using the control switches located on the door.
WARNING
The power seat is operable with the Engine Start/Stop Button in OFF. Therefore, children should never be left unattended in the vehicle.
CAUTION
WARNING
Use extreme caution so that hands or other objects are not caught in the seat mechanisms while the seat is moving. Do not adjust the seat while wearing seat belts. Moving the seat cushion forward may cause strong pressure on the abdomen.
WARNING
Do not operate the rear power seat while the child seat is installed.
